#What is Console.WriteLine?

Console.WriteLine is a method in C# used to output specified information in the console window. It belongs to the System.Console namespace.

Function and purpose

  • Console.WriteLine Converts the value of the object into string form and outputs it to the end of the current console window.
  • It can output various types of values, including strings, numbers, Boolean values ​​and custom types.
  • Overloaded versions of Console.WriteLine are available, allowing you to specify additional information to print, such as newlines or format strings.

Syntax

public static void WriteLine(object value);
public static void WriteLine();
public static void WriteLine(string format, params object[] args);
Copy after login

Usage examples

Console.WriteLine("Hello World!");
Console.WriteLine(123);
Console.WriteLine(true);
Copy after login

Output:

<code>Hello World!
123
True</code>
Copy after login

Additional Information

  • Console.WriteLine always outputs a line of text, adding a newline character at the end.
  • Use the Console.Write method to output text without adding newlines.
  • For complex output scenarios, you can consider using the String.Format method to format the output.
